Explore the innovative Fomu device, an FPGA that fits inside a USB port, in this 44-minute conference talk presented by Tim 'mithro' Ansell and Sean "xobs" Cross. Discover how this tiny yet powerful Field-Programmable Gate Array can be used for various applications, learn about its capabilities, and understand the potential impact of having customizable hardware readily available in a compact USB form factor. Gain insights into the development process, technical specifications, and practical uses of Fomu, as well as its implications for hardware design and prototyping.
